Designed in 1910 by renowned architect Archie Rice, this iconic Irvington Craftsman—known as "the home with the arches"—is one of the neighborhood's most celebrated historic residences. Opportunities to own homes of this architectural significance rarely come to market. Beautifully preserved architectural details include signature arches, stately columns, box beam ceilings, extensive millwork, wainscoting, built-in window seats, and a glazed tile fireplace that showcases the home's timeless craftsmanship. A gracious full-width covered porch welcomes you home and offers the perfect place for morning coffee as the neighborhood comes to life. Inside, generous gathering spaces have hosted holiday dinners, graduation celebrations, birthday parties, and the everyday moments that become family traditions. French doors open from the living room to a light-filled sunroom, ideal as a library, office, or guest retreat. A rare full bath on the main level adds flexibility, while the updated kitchen features granite countertops, a built-in hutch, and quality appliances. The second floor offers four spacious bedrooms with walk-in closets, a full bath, and access to a private balcony. Occupying the entire third floor, the primary suite is a peaceful retreat with its own fireplace, ensuite bath, custom skylight, and exceptional privacy. Outside, the private courtyard garden is a true sanctuary. Enjoy summer dinners on the patio, evenings in the hot tub, the soothing sound of the fountain, hummingbirds among the flowers, and owls visiting the garden after dusk. The expansive lower level adds a large family room, workshop, laundry, and abundant storage.
